Operation
The supply is taken from fuse 27 to hazard warning light switch 25 via the 29-pole red connector 152B. (The pin numbers within parentheses for the switch refer to the 1984 and 1985 models only.) When this switch is depressed, the current continues to flasher relay 23 via terminal 2.

From the flasher relay, the current pulses return to switch 25. Since the latter is closed, the current pulses continue to terminals 8 (left-hand) and 7 (right-hand). They are supplied with current pulses only when the flasher relay is energized.

Front and rear left-hand direction indicator lamps 27 are then supplied with current pulses via terminal L on direction indicator stalk switch 24, across pin 11 of connector 58.

Lamps 28 on the right-hand side of the car are supplied in the same way from pin 7 of the hazard warning light switch, across pin 10 of connector 58.

The two direction indicator warning lamps, 47H (lefthand) and 471 (right-hand) will also flash.

1986 models
The 1986 models are equipped with side direction indicators 89 and 90 located on the left-hand and right-hand front wings respectively. The lamps are supplied in parallel with the direction indicator lamps in the front light clusters.

Fault-tracing hints
The hazard warning lights are always supplied.

1. Check fuse 27 and check that the supply to it is live.

2. Check that the supply to hazard warning light switch 25 is live.

3. Press the switch and check that terminal 6 (1984 and 1985 models) or 2 (1986 models) is live.

4. Check that terminals 49 and 49A of flasher relay 23 are live.

5. Check the bulbs and check that the supply to them is live.

6. Check the connectors, cable harnesses and earth connections.
